AI events
DocuSign reported Q2 revenue of $875.7 million, up 9% year over year, non-GAAP diluted EPS of $1.16, free cash flow of $295.8 million, and increased FY2027 revenue, ARR, and IAM-mix guidance. [#SEC-8K-2026-09-03] [#8-K-2026-09-03]
At $65.97, DOCU trades above the packet analyst median target of $61.33. Further upside depends on sustained IAM growth, while gross-margin slippage and incomplete analyst-revision data leave room for expectation resets.
IAM reached 15.1% of total ARR versus 12.6% in the prior quarter, while DocuSign disclosed new Iris-powered agents, Agent Studio, workflow integration, and record agreement ingestion. Sustained revenue conversion remains to be demonstrated. [#SEC-8K-2026-09-03]
